Fengxiang Qianren

The guqin piece "Fengxiang Qianren" is set in the "Quanming tune", and it is recorded in the twenty-fifth volume of "Xilutang Qintong" in the twenty-eighth year of Jiajing (1549). The music uses the phoenix soaring in the sky to express the ancients' pursuit of the ideal realm, expressing a simple and honest style and a free and unrestrained mental state. According to research, this song has been circulated since the late Tang Dynasty, when the song was called "Fengyunyou".
The postscript of the score of "Feng Xiang Qian Ren" says: ""Feng Yun You" was made by Emperor Yu, and Xue Yijian of Tang Dynasty was able to master this technique when he was seventeen years old, so he is well-known. "It has been passed down to this day, and the origin of this song should have its own meaning." The postscript says that this piece was made by Emperor Yu, which is naturally a reference to ancient times. From the perspective of the simple and honest style and scale characteristics of the music, it is likely to be from the Wei and Jin Dynasties. works of the era.
The style of the music is clear and strange, the mood is lively and joyful, the tone of the music is changeable, and the dance scene is strong. There are nine stanzas in the whole song. Except for the first and last two stanzas, the tempo and rhythm are similar to each other. The tonality is varied and various ancient scales are used together. The beautiful and vivid melodies and the frequent timbre contrasts, etc. The method reflects the rich spiritual realm in music.

Cheng Gongliang, Guqin player. Cheng Gongliang successively studied with Liu Jingshao, a master of the Mei'an School, and Zhang Ziqian, a master of the Guangling School, and inherited the style of the Guangling Qin School in playing techniques.

Guqin (pinyin: Gǔ Qín) is a traditional Chinese musical instrument with a history of at least 3,500 years. Guqin is also known as Yaoqin, Yuqin and Seven-stringed Qin. The guqin has 13 emblems that mark the rhythm, and is also a ritual and musical instrument. It belongs to the silk in the octave. Guqin has a wide range, deep timbre and long aftertone.
